Web10 Apr 2024 · Surface Studio vs iMac – Which Should You Pick? 5 Ways to Connect Wireless Headphones to TV. Design Web14 Apr 2024 · 2. Tempeh. Tempeh is another great substitute for tofu. It is made by fermenting soybeans, and it has a firm texture and nutty flavor. It is also a good source of protein and fiber. One popular way to enjoy tempeh is to marinate it in a mixture of soy sauce, sesame oil, and garlic, and then bake or grill it.

Web22 Dec 2024 · That’s correct, tempeh and tofu are some of the only plant-based sources of protein that contain all nine essential amino acids, making them a complete protein. 4 In just 100 grams of tofu, there is 10 grams of protein. 5 And in 100 grams of tempeh, there is approximately 19 grams of protein. 6 Pretty impressive for plants!
